The length of the base of an isosceles triangle is 4 inches less than the length of one of the two equal sides of the triangles. If the perimeter is 32, find the three sides of the triangle. If x represents one of the equal sides of the triangle, then which equation can be used to solve the problem?

Let:
Answer:
Base = 8 inches and the other two sides are 12 inches each.
x = length of the triangle
y = length of one of the other two sides of the triangle

Therefore,perimeter==> 32 = x + y + y
==>x + 2y = 32
==>x = y - 4
==>y - 4 + 2y = 32
==>3y = 36
==>y = 12

and solving for "x"
==>x = 12 - 4
==>x = 8 Answer:
Base = 8 inches and the other two sides are 12 inches each.
